• Son olarak RALES çalışması, konjestif <strong>kalp</strong> yetersizliği<br />
hastalarında ACEİ ve kıvrım diüretikleri ile<br />
kombine edilen aldosteron reseptor antagonistlerinin<br />
etkinliğini gösteren güçlü kanıtlar sağlamıştır.<br />
